Pimicotinib: Advancements in Treatment for TGCT
In a recent presentation at the European Society for Medical Oncology (ESMO) Congress 2025, data from the global Phase 3 MANEUVER trial highlighted the promising efficacy of pimicotinib for patients suffering from tenosynovial giant cell tumor (TGCT). Conducted by Abbisko Therapeutics Co., Ltd., this study has provided insights into not only the treatment’s effectiveness in tumor reduction but also its impact on patients’ quality of life through meaningful improvements in pain management and functional capabilities.
Study Results and Improvements Over Time
With a median follow-up period of 14.3 months, the objective response rate (ORR) for patients initially receiving pimicotinib has shown a significant increase, climbing to 76.2% from 54% at Week 25. This data, derived from a blinded independent review committee using the Response Evaluation Criteria in Solid Tumors (RECIST), indicates that the treatment not only manages tumors effectively but also leads to ongoing positive outcomes over time. The study results confirmed that a high percentage of patients experienced a reduction in tumor size, with nearly 93.7% of participants responding favorably to the treatment.
In addition to tumor response, the trial reported substantial enhancements in secondary endpoints related to patients’ daily living experiences. These improvements were particularly notable in metrics such as pain relief, stiffness reduction, and increased physical function, all of which significantly affect the lives of those with TGCT.

Regulatory Progress and Future Applications
Currently, an application for marketing authorization of pimicotinib is under review by the China National Medical Products Administration (NMPA), with plans for additional submissions in the United States and other regions.
